The latest in the line of "leaked" photographs comes from a man named Ray. Most credible, don't you think? But it's allegedly a picture of the new 7th generation of the Apple iPod Nano.

Apart from the disturbingly bright shade of pink, the first thing to strike is that the form-factor is largely the same as the current generation, i.e. a square with two rounded sides. Most interestingly, however, it shows that the new Nano has a camera built into it. Now we do know the 5th generation iPod Nano had a camera on it, but it was a lot bigger. How do Apple do it? It obviously isn't a particularly high resolution camera, however, with reports telling us that it is 1.3MP, which would have been considered awesome in, maybe 1998. Another interesting observation notes that the clip at the back of the iPod, which made the 6G Nano so handy, has been removed. Whether it's just for the one in the picture, or applies to the production line as a whole, time will tell.
